Lenis and fortis f in italics

Translingual[edit]

Design[edit]

Unlike regular (fortis) f, in italic typeface, lenis does not acquire a tail.

Symbol[edit]

  1. (Teuthonista) The lenis analogue of ⟨f⟩ (IPA [v̥]).

Usage notes[edit]

Not all sources use this symbol; some restrict themselves to diacritics on ⟨v⟩ and ⟨f ⟩. For those who do use it, the series may be ⟨v ꬵ φ f ⟩ (IPA [v v̥ f̬ f]).
